Course Content

• Introduction to Thermoelectric Materials and their Applications
• Thin Film Deposition Techniques for Thermoelectric Materials: Sputtering, CVD, and PLD
• Characterization of Thermoelectric Thin Films: Electrical, Thermal, and Structural Properties
• Thermoelectric Material Properties and Optimization Strategies
• Advanced Thermoelectric Thin Film Synthesis: Nanostructuring and Doping
• Fabrication of Thermoelectric Devices using Thin Films
• Applications of Thermoelectric Thin Films: Energy Harvesting and Cooling
• Material Selection and Design for Optimized Thermoelectric Performance
• Case Studies in Thermoelectric Thin Film Research and Development
• Future Trends and Challenges in Thermoelectric Thin Film Technology

Career Roles in Thermoelectric Materials (UK) Description
Thin-Film Materials Scientist Research, develop, and synthesize novel thermoelectric thin films. High demand for expertise in material characterization and thin-film deposition techniques.
Nanomaterials Engineer (Thermoelectric Focus) Design, fabricate, and test thermoelectric nanomaterials for energy harvesting applications.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ills are crucial.
Research Scientist - Thermoelectric Devices Conduct research on the performance and optimization of thermoelectric devices. Experience with device fabrication and testing is essential.
Materials Characterization Specialist (Thermoelectrics) Analyze the structural, electrical, and thermal properties of thermoelectric materials. Proficiency in various characterization techniques (e.g., XRD, SEM, TEM) is needed.
